Minister Kohout at ASEM Foreign Affairs Ministers’ Meeting

 

The President of the EU Council of Ministers and Minister of Foreign Affairs of the Czech Republic Jan Kohout participates the 9th ASEM Foreign Affairs Ministers’ Meeting in Hanoi.

Jan Kohout at the press conference of ASEMThe ASEM ministerial meeting dealt with the issues concerning the future of ASEM, including possible joining of Russia and Australia. In addition to the traditional dialogue on the international issues (Afghanistan, Middle East, etc.) the meeting was focused on the political aspects of the world financial crisis and the global economic downturn. Climate change, energy security and the human rights were also among the important topics.

Ministers also discussed recent important events in the region. Besides the situation in Burma/Myanmar they particularly discussed the situation on the Korean peninsula in relation to the nuclear test of the People´s Democratic Republic of Korea. On the margins of the ASEM Ministerial Meeting, Minister Jan Kohout participated in the following meetings and sessions:

I. Bilateral meetings

  • 24. 5. 2009 – meeting with the Deputy Prime Minister and Minister of Foreign Affairs of Vietnam Pham Gia Kiem.
  • 25. 5. 2009 – discussions with the Minister of Foreign Affairs of Thailand  Kasito Piromya – ministers discussed mainly about the regional issues with the emphasis on the political situation and breaching of the human rights in Barma/Myanmar.
  • 25. 5. 2009 – meeting with the Minister of Foreign Affairs of Indonesia Hassan Wirajuda.

II. Multilateral meetings

  • 25. 5. 2009  EU – Burma/Myanmar Ministerial Meeting. The EU Troika was lead by the President Troika EU - Burma/Myanmarof the EU Council of Ministers and Minister of Foreign Affairs of the Czech Republic Jan Kohout. The delegation of Burma/Myanmar was lead by the Minister of Foreign Affairs Nyan Win.
  • 25. 5. 2009 Visegrad Group (V4)  - Japan Meeting. The Visegrad Group delegation was lead by the Minister of Foreign Affairs of Poland Radoslaw Sikorski, who’s country currently presides the V4. Slovakia was represented by the Minister of Foreign Affairs of the Slovak Republic Miroslav Lajčák. Japan was represented by the Minister of Foreign Affairs Hirofumi Nakasone. The main points of discussion were the actual situation on the Korean peninsula in relation to the nuclear test done by the People´s Democratic Republic of Korea, Burma/Myanmar and Sri Lanka.
  • 25. 5. 2009 – EU Troika meeting with the Prime Minister of Vietnam Nguyen Tan Dung.
  • 26. 5. 2009 - EU Troika meeting with China on ministerial level. EU Troika was lead by  the President of the EU Council of Ministers and Minister of Foreign Affairs of the Czech Republic Jan Kohout. Minister of Foreign Affairs of  Yang Jiechi lead the Chinese delegation.
